What’s there to see and do in Yastrebki?
While exploring the area, visit the sights like Kubinka Tank Museum, House Museum of Mikhail Prishvina and Savvino Storozhevsky Monastery. In the wider area, you’ll find Museum of S.I. Taneeva in Dyutkov and Yurino Museum of Fine Arts.
